java多个子类继承一个父类
IS-A关系就是子父类继承关系。
子类生成对象,执行构造方法时,默认调用父类的构造方法,因此子类构造方法第一行默认有一句super()。(有父才有子)
调用构造器(this,super)必须在代码的第一行且,只能调用一个。
父类没有无参构造时(比如被有参构造覆盖),则子类无法写无参构造。子类无参构造默认生成的super()会变得无效,因此父类中写有参构造覆盖掉无参构造时,应该再写一个无参构造防止子类无法写无参构造的情况。
标签: #科技数码
郑重声明:图文由自媒体作者发布,我们尊重原作版权,但因数量庞大无法逐一核实,图片与文字所有方如有疑问可与我们联系,核实后我们将予以删除。